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: How typically should French doors be cleaned?A1: French doors must be cleaned up routinely, preferably once a month, to prevent dirt build-up and preserve look. Throughout extreme weather, extra cleaning may be required. Q2: What type of lubricant is best for French door hardware?A2: A silicone-based or a Teflon-based lubricant is recommended, as these do not draw in dirt and offer long-lasting defense. Q3: How can I avoid air leaks around my French doors?A3: Regularly examine the seals and weather stripping. Change any worn or damaged parts, and think about applying additional weather stripping for enhanced insulation. Q4: What can I do if my French doors warp?A4: Warping can be caused by excessive moisture or bad installation. Ensure appropriate sealing and moisture control, and seek advice from a professional for possible repairs. Q5: Are French doors energy effective?A5: Many modern-day French doors included energy-efficient glass and correct insulation.
